How they compare
Central Africa (African Union) currently reports 197,041 against 13,577 in Thailand, a difference of 183,464.
That makes Central Africa (African Union)'s figure about 14.5 times Thailand's.
Across all 35 years both countries report, Central Africa (African Union) has been ahead every year.
Central Africa (African Union) ranks 36th and Thailand ranks 38th of 68 groups.
Central Africa (African Union) has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Central Africa (African Union) | Thailand |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 155,578 | 29,646 | 125,931 | Central Africa (African Union) |
| 2000s | 174,005 | 23,929 | 150,076 | Central Africa (African Union) |
| 2010s | 176,767 | 17,454 | 159,313 | Central Africa (African Union) |
| 2020s | 212,596 | 14,392 | 198,205 | Central Africa (African Union) |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
